		<p>The legendary L0phtcrack password cracker is returning and in the form of a new version 6. L0phtCrack disappeared from the market after @stake, a company which was formed by L0pht Heavy Industries and others, was taken over by Symantec. At the beginning of this year the original L0phtCrack team bought back the software rights from Symantec and have now upgraded the tool.</p>

		<p>From the page: "Back in March, Microsoft announced the release of a Facebook client for Windows Mobile which the company made available today. The Facebook for Windows Mobile is the only version on the market today offering the ability to upload video right from the phone. Furthermore, People will also be able to access status updates, friend requests and photo tags, as well as read and create wall posts, share photos, send messages and update profile pictures. Facebook users will also be able to share many of their Facebook activities, including photos and status updates, across the full range of Windows Live services."</p>
